The Zoning Code describes various types of zoning districts and land use classifications, land use regulations, development standards, and environmental performance standards.
Overview
The Planning & Community Development Department champions economic vitality and safe livable neighborhoods, which reflect, preserve, and enhance Pasadena’s unique cultural and historic character; the department also promotes informed decision-making which facilitates sustainable development, affordable housing and reinvestment in the community.

Permit Center
The Permit Center is a One-Stop-Shop where staff from multiple departments provide all development review and permitting services for customers.

Building & Safety
The Building & Safety Division is committed to serving as partners for solutions in the development of safe, healthy and economically viable neighborhoods.

Planning
The Planning Division staff provides services and conduct activities which guide the City’s orderly development by applying the current zoning codes, facilitating development, implementing community plans, and preserving architectural and historic landmarks.

Cultural Affairs
The Arts and Cultural Affairs Division is responsible for the Annual Grants Program, Public Art Program, Public Art Master Plan, Cultural Nexus Plan, and the Pasadena Film Office.

Code Compliance
The objective of the City of Pasadena’s Code Compliance Division is to promote and maintain a safe and healthy living and working environment for our residents, businesses, and visitors.

Commissions & Meetings
Planning & Community Development oversees several commissions, meetings, and boards, including the Arts & Culture Commission and the Board of Zoning Appeals.
